## Authentication

Health-check probes from the Varnholt load balancer to the Quillmere backend are not anonymous. Each probe must present the internal health key in the X-Probe-Auth header; unauthenticated probes are dropped and logged for the security team. Keys rotate monthly and are scoped to the /healthz path only. The current probe key appears below.

gateway credential: qvz23-XSZTNBjrucz4Q49XMT1TuVw

Handover — Brennick Licensing Dispute

To: Davon Trell, from: Ilsa Marchetti.

Brennick Systems contests the Quellware sub-licensing terms. Counsel engaged; hearing expected next quarter. Hold all renewal discussions with Brennick-affiliated accounts until cleared. Sales leads briefed verbally; no written terms to prospects. Relevant strategy context is summarised in the note below.

confidential, kahog-bawif: The northern region missed its Pramir quota by 20.0 percent last quarter. Casaxek Freight plans to lower the Fraion list price by 41.5 percent in December. The finance team signed off on a budget of $236.4 million for Project Druius. The renewal with Fenysix Partners closes at $91.3 million a year, 2.1 percent below the last contract.

### TICKET-4417: Timezone handling in report exports

Exports from the Ledgerline reporting module currently render timestamps in server-local time instead of the workspace timezone. Fix converts at render time using the workspace setting, with UTC fallback. New team members: see the onboarding wiki for export architecture. This change requires sign-off from the engineer named below.

approver of tawip-bagap = Holdor Silath

**Handover – Budget Request, Orlin Division**

Welcome aboard, Tessa. The outstanding item is the budget ask for the Harrowfield refit — roughly twenty percent above last year, mostly tooling. Finance wants a tighter justification by Friday; the draft is in the shared folder. Push back on the contingency line if challenged. Here's the context you'll need first.

management briefing: Only 7 of the 100 pilot accounts renewed Zorath, so a churn review is set for April 15.